How to Make Your Dryer More Efficient Clean the lint trap after every load to improve airflow and speed up drying time. Avoid overloading the dryer, as this can lead to longer drying cycles and wasted energy. Opt for the appropriate heat setting based on the fabric of your clothes to prevent damage and conserve energy. Consider investing in a dryer with advanced technologies such as moisture sensors for optimal energy efficiency. Here are some dishwasher efficiency tips to help you save water and energy while keeping your dishes sparkling clean. 1. Load Your Dishwasher Properly Make sure dishes are not overcrowded to allow water to reach all surfaces. Group dishes by type to optimize cleaning cycles. Place larger items like pots and pans strategically to avoid blocking the sprayer arms. 2. Choose the Right Wash Cycle Most modern dishwashers offer various wash cycles suited for different levels of cleaning. Selecting the appropriate cycle can help you save water and energy. For lightly soiled dishes, opt for the eco-friendly or light cycle to reduce water usage. 3. Scrape, Don't Pre-Rinse Scraping food off dishes before loading them into the dishwasher is usually sufficient to get them clean. Pre-rinsing dishes under running water can waste gallons of water unnecessarily. Save time and water by scraping off excess food instead. 4. Use Energy-Saving Features Many dishwashers come equipped with energy-saving features like a delay start option or eco mode. Use the dishwasher during off-peak hours to take advantage of lower energy rates. Regularly clean the dishwasher filter to maintain optimal performance and reduce energy consumption. Essential Tasks for Refrigerator Maintenance Cleaning the coils to improve efficiency and prevent overheating. Checking and replacing gaskets to maintain a proper seal and prevent energy loss. Defrosting the freezer to prevent ice buildup and enhance cooling performance. Regularly cleaning and organizing the interior to improve air circulation and avoid food spoilage. Here are 10 maintenance tips to help you keep your major appliances in top condition: Clean the condenser coils on your refrigerator every 6 months to ensure proper cooling efficiency. Check the seals on your refrigerator and freezer doors regularly to prevent cold air from escaping. Remove food debris from stovetop burners and oven cavities to prevent unpleasant odors and potential fire hazards. Run a cleaning cycle with vinegar in your dishwasher to remove limescale build-up and keep it smelling fresh. Inspect and clean the lint trap in your dryer after each use to prevent lint buildup and reduce the risk of a dryer fire. Check the hoses and filters on your washer for any clogs or damage that could lead to leaks or inefficiency. Empty and clean the lint trap in your dryer after each use to maintain proper airflow and prevent overheating. Regularly clean the vents and exhaust hood on your cooktop to ensure proper ventilation and prevent grease buildup. Inspect the gaskets on your oven door for damage and replace them if necessary to maintain proper heat retention. Run a maintenance cycle with vinegar and water in your washing machine to remove mold and mildew buildup. Here are some common issues and tips for resolving them: Refrigerator If the refrigerator is not cooling properly, check the condenser coils and ensure they are clean. Ensure the refrigerator door seals are intact to maintain proper temperature and avoid energy wastage. Stove If the stove burner is not heating evenly, the coil or burner element may need replacement. Check the ignition system for gas stoves if the burner is not lighting. Dishwasher If the dishwasher is not draining, check for clogs in the drain hose or filter. Run a cleaning cycle with vinegar to remove any soap scum or mineral buildup. Washer If the washer is leaking, inspect the hoses for any cracks or damage. Ensure the washer is level to prevent excessive vibrations during the spin cycle. Refrigerators and Freezers Check and clean the condenser coils to ensure proper cooling efficiency. Adjust the temperature settings based on the seasonal changes to optimize energy consumption. Defrost the freezer regularly to prevent ice buildup and maintain good airflow. Stock up on seasonal produce and groceries to make the most of your refrigerator space. Stoves, Cooktops, and Wall Ovens Before the colder months set in, give your stoves and ovens a thorough cleaning to ensure they are ready for holiday cooking. Test the heating elements and calibrate the temperature settings for accurate cooking results. Microwave Ovens and Dishwashers Run a vinegar cycle in the dishwasher to remove any buildup and odors. Check the seals on the microwave door and dishwasher for wear and tear. Use microwave-safe covers to prevent splatters and maintain cleanliness. Check for any unusual noises or leaks that may indicate a problem. Washers, Dryers, and Laundry Centers As the weather changes, adjust your laundry routine to accommodate heavier fabrics and more frequent washing. Clean the lint traps in your dryer regularly to prevent fire hazards and ensure efficient drying. Inspect the hoses and connections in your washer for any leaks or damage.
